Heidi Pharma GmbH

Company: Heidi Pharma GmbH

Founders: Nina Braun (founder and CEO) and Dr. Thomas Haffner (founder), Katja Sulzbach (CEO)

Date of foundation: December 5, 2022

Industry and company: Health

What drives you? What is your motto?

"Don't sit down and wait for opportunities. Get up and get going." Madam C. J. Walker.

You can only realize your dreams and make a difference if you have the courage to take responsibility.

What is your start-up about and what is special about it?

We develop and sell natural nutritional supplements for the special needs of children's bodies. We attach great importance to high-quality and mostly plant-based ingredients, child-friendly and individual dosage and good taste.

The advice provided in pharmacies should also give parents more security.

What are your initial successes?

Without external agencies, we have developed a high-quality brand with a strong design, set up a functioning online store, successfully launched into pharmacy sales and received our first media attention.

We are incredibly happy about this and very proud of what we can achieve ourselves.

What is your professional background?

Nina: Physiotherapist with recent sales experience in the pharmaceutical sector

Katja: Design engineer, most recently gained a lot of experience in the product development of food supplements

Thomas: PhD in chemistry with a focus on the development of over-the-counter and herbal health products

What was your biggest challenge and how did you overcome it?

Actually, building a start-up is characterized by one challenge after another. The brilliant business idea is probably the smallest.

The official requirements have to be mastered, funding has to be found, a suitable infrastructure has to be created, etc. These are all issues that employees don't actually come into contact with, or only rarely, but which have a significant impact.

How do you draw attention to your company? What is your best marketing idea?

We use all possible channels, from social media to classic content marketing, ad placements, inserts in relevant magazines, face-to-face acquisition in pharmacies, trade fair visits, press work, participation in competitions...

How did you finance your start-up?

Equity and a traditional bank loan. As we trade in products, we need larger amounts at regular intervals. In the beginning, this is often not possible on our own.

What is your special tip: What would you recommend to founders?

Especially at the beginning, you shouldn't be too romantic and in love with detail, but rather test many distribution channels for your product in a very pragmatic way and build up a strong network. Because without a stable business model, self-employment quickly stops being fun.
